Nnamdi Kanu Starving In DSS Facility – Brother

The leader of the Indigenous People of Biafra (IPOB), Nnamdi Kanu, has alleged that he is being denied food in the facility of the Department of State Service (DSS). Kanu is currently detained in the facility of the DSS on the order of Justice Binta Murtala Nyako-led Federal High Court in Abuja on the treasonable felony charges preferred against him by the federal government of Nigeria. However, disclosing the alleged ill-treatment by the Department of the State Service in a terse statement forwarded to DAILY POST on Monday, the younger brother to the secessionist leader, Prince Kanu Meme, also claimed that the Nigeria’s secret police has denied him his medical report after taking his blood for more than 21 times. The Owner Of Dowen College Hasn’t Called Me Till Now – Sylvester’s Father

The father of the deceased pupil Sylvester Omoroni, has revealed that he’s yet to receive a call from the owner of Dowen College. In an interview with Arise news, the aggrieved man disclosed that till this moment the house master, owner of the school and other heads of the institute haven’t called to console him over the death of his son. He further stated that it’s only the JSS1 teacher that called to check up on him. In addition, he noted that the only time he spoke with the principal was when she called to express displeasure over the fact that he shared photos of the deteriorated state of the boy online. Mr Oromoni who couldn’t control his emotions broke down in tears as he narrated how his son struggled before giving up the ghost. Source: Nairaland

Don Davis: Deeper Life School Principal, Others Remanded In Prison

The principal of the Deeper Life High School where a student identified as Don Davis was allegedly molested and abused, has been remanded in prison custody alongside 4 others. Months ago, Don Davis' mother, Deborah Okezie called out the management of the school via a Facebook live video. She narrated how her son went to the boarding school as a chubby boy and allegedly returned home almost a skeleton as a result of alleged sexual abuse and other ill-treatment allegedly meted on him by some of the school's senior students and staff. Giving an update on the case, Deborah said the school principal, vice-principal, housemasters and others were remanded in prison custody by a court. Lagos #EndSARS Panel Illegal, Can’t Probe Military, Police – Keyamo

The Minister of State for Labour and Employment, Festus Keyamo (SAN), on Sunday dismissed the #EndSARS panel set up by the Lagos State Government and the report it presented to the state government recently. Keyamo said it was out of the jurisdiction of the panel to investigate the activities of Federal Government institutions and officials such as the Nigeria Police Force and the Nigerian Army. The minister, while appearing on Sunday Politics, a current affairs programme on Channels Television on Sunday, however, said he was not speaking for the Federal Government. Breaking: Evans the Kidnapper sentenced to death by hanging

Billionaire kidnapper, Chukwudimeme Onwuamadike known as Evans the kidnapper has been sentenced to death by a Lagos High Court on Thursday. At the sentencing by an Igbosere High Court in Lagos, Evans who was charged with kidnapping had pleaded not guilty. He was also charged for attempt to kidnap the chairman of the Young Shall Grow Motors, Mr Vincent Obianodo. Other charges against him are bordering on conspiracy, kidnapping and unlawful possession of firearms. Evans was docked with three other defendants — Joseph Emeka, Chiemeka Arinze, and Udeme Upong. He was apprehended by the Inspector General of police’s Intelligence Response Team led by Abba Kyari. What Those Familiar With Buhari Told Us After Igbo Elders’ Meeting – Ezeife

A former Governor of Anambra State, Chukwuemeka Ezeife, has revealed that ministers and other government officials familiar with the President Muhammadu Buhari said he takes his promise to consider the release of Nnamdi Kanu seriously. Ezeife made this known on Monday when he featured on Arise TV’s ‘The Morning Show’ monitored by newsmen. The ex-Anambra governor and some respected Igbo elders, led by Minister of Aviation in the First Republic, Chief Mbazulike Amaechi, had visited Buhari in Aso Rock on Friday and requested the unconditional release of the detained leader of the proscribed secessionist group, the Indigenous People of Biafra.
